Largest religious structure in the world; located in Cambodia
In this post we have shared the answer for Largest religious structure in the world; located in Cambodia. Word Craze is the best version of puzzle word games at the moment. The solution we have below has a total of 9 Letters. For older puzzles we recommend you to visit the archive page over at …
Continue reading ‘Largest religious structure in the world; located in Cambodia’ »